Shares of Butterfield Bank fell 1.3 percent yesterday to extend its decline this year.
The Royal Gazette/ Bermuda Stock Exchange (BSX) Index also hit a new low for the year and is now trading at levels not seen since December 2003.
Butterfield fell 10 cents to close yesterday on $7.40, as 4,598 shares traded.
The only other issue to trade was Belco Holdings Ltd., which remained unchanged on $16.05 afetr 500 shares changed hands.
The BSX Index fell 17.47 points, or 0.62 percent, to close on 2,804.63. Volume was 5,098 and turnover was $42,035.
The BSX Insurance Index of the Island's leading international insurance companies fell 2.14 percent to 710.82.
